CSS動畫在網(wǎng)頁設(shè)計中扮演著重要的角色,能夠給網(wǎng)頁帶來生動和吸引人的元素,制作箭頭是CSS動畫中的一個常見應(yīng)用,如何用CSS動畫來制作箭頭呢?
我們需要了解CSS動畫的基本語法和原理,CSS動畫是通過改變元素的樣式屬性,來創(chuàng)建視覺上的動畫效果,我們可以通過改變箭頭的樣式屬性,來制作箭頭動畫。
我們可以使用CSS的keyframes規(guī)則來定義箭頭的動畫過程,在keyframes中,我們可以設(shè)置箭頭的起始狀態(tài)和結(jié)束狀態(tài),以及中間狀態(tài)的樣式變化,我們可以讓箭頭從細(xì)到粗,或者從透明到不透明等。
除了使用keyframes,我們還可以利用CSS的transition屬性來實現(xiàn)箭頭的過渡效果,transition屬性可以指定元素從一種樣式過渡到另一種樣式時的動畫效果,我們可以利用這個屬性來制作箭頭的漸變效果,或者讓箭頭在鼠標(biāo)懸停時發(fā)生變化等。
CSS動畫提供了豐富的工具和技術(shù)來實現(xiàn)箭頭的制作,通過學(xué)習(xí)和實踐,我們可以掌握這些技術(shù),并創(chuàng)作出各種生動有趣的箭頭動畫效果。